编程中什么是变量法定义

fiy 其他 8

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    变量是编程中一种用来存储和表示数据的抽象概念。变量的定义是指在编程语言中,通过使用特定的语法规则和关键字,为变量分配内存空间并指定其数据类型,并为该变量命名。

    变量的定义通常包括以下几个方面:

    1. 变量的类型:在定义变量时,需要指定变量的数据类型,以告诉编译器或解释器在内存中为该变量分配多少空间和如何解释存储在该空间中的数据。常见的数据类型包括整数、浮点数、布尔值、字符串等。
    2. 变量的名称:变量名是用来标识和引用变量的唯一标识符。变量名需要遵循一定的命名规则,通常由字母、数字和下划线组成,并且不能以数字开头,也不能使用关键字作为变量名。
    3. 变量的赋值:变量的定义通常伴随着变量赋值操作,即给变量设置初始值。赋值操作是通过使用赋值符号(通常是等号)将一个值赋给变量的过程。赋值操作可以在定义变量时完成,也可以在定义之后的代码中完成。
    4. 变量的作用范围:变量的作用范围是指变量在程序中可访问的范围。变量的作用范围通常受到定义变量的位置和作用域限制,不同的编程语言有不同的作用域规则。

    变量的定义在编程中非常重要,它使得程序能够处理和操作数据,并在程序执行过程中存储和修改数据的值。通过合理和准确地定义变量,程序能够更加清晰和可读,同时也能够提高程序的性能和可维护性。因此,在编程中合理使用变量的定义是非常重要的一步。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在编程中,变量是一种用于存储和表示数据值的标识符。变量的创建和定义被称为变量的定义。
    以下是关于变量定义的五个要点:

    1. 变量名:变量定义首先要给变量一个合法的名称,用于标识和引用该变量。变量名通常由字母、数字和下划线组成,并以字母开头。变量名应具有描述性,以便于程序员理解和识别。

    2. 数据类型:变量定义时还需要指定变量的数据类型。数据类型决定了变量存储的数据种类和占用的内存空间大小。常见的数据类型有整数、浮点数、字符、布尔值等。例如,int表示整数型,float表示浮点型,char表示字符型。

    3. 作用域:变量的作用域决定了变量的可见性和可访问性范围。在不同的作用域内,可以使用相同名称的变量,但它们表示的是不同的存储空间。常见的作用域有全局作用域和局部作用域。全局作用域的变量在整个程序中可见和使用,而局部作用域的变量只能在其被定义的区域内使用。

    4. 初始值:变量定义时可以选择性地为变量赋初始值。初始值是变量在创建时被赋予的一个固定值。未赋初始值的变量在创建时将被分配一个未知的值,也称为垃圾值。赋初始值可以确保变量在创建后即可直接使用。

    5. 变量的声明和定义:变量的声明和定义是两个不同的概念,但通常在变量的定义中同时完成变量的声明。声明是指告诉编译器有一个变量将在后续的程序中使用,而定义是在声明的基础上为变量分配内存空间。在C和C++中,变量的定义和声明可以合并在一条语句中完成,例如:int x;。

    最后需要注意的是,在一些编程语言中,变量的定义必须在使用之前完成,否则会引发编译错误。变量的定义是编程中重要的概念,它提供了一种在程序中存储和使用数据的方式,为程序的正确执行提供了基础。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    变量是编程中用于存储数据的一种概念。变量定义是指将变量名和其对应的数据类型在程序中进行声明和初始化的过程。变量的定义是编写代码的基础,它为程序提供了存储数据的能力。

    变量的定义包括两个重要的步骤:声明和初始化。在声明变量时,需要指定变量的名称和类型。在初始化变量时,将为变量分配内存空间,并将初始值赋给变量。

    变量的定义使用各种编程语言有不同的语法规则和约定,下面以几种常见的编程语言为例进行介绍。

    1. C语言:

    在C语言中,变量的定义使用如下语法:

    数据类型 变量名;
    

    例如,定义一个整型变量x:

    int x;
    

    除了定义变量的同时进行初始化外,也可以分开进行声明和初始化:

    int x;      // 声明变量x
    x = 10;     // 初始化变量x
    
    1. Java语言:

    在Java语言中,变量的定义使用如下语法:

    数据类型 变量名;
    

    例如,定义一个整型变量x:

    int x;
    

    除了定义变量的同时进行初始化外,也可以分开进行声明和初始化:

    int x;      // 声明变量x
    x = 10;     // 初始化变量x
    

    Java中还有一种特殊情况,可以使用关键字final声明一个常量:

    final int C = 100;      // 声明一个常量C,其值不可修改
    
    1. Python语言:

    在Python语言中,变量可以直接进行初始化,并且不需要指定变量的类型。例如,定义一个整型变量x:

    x = 10
    

    Python是一门动态类型语言,变量的类型可以根据赋值自动推断。

    通过变量的定义,我们可以在程序中灵活使用存储数据的功能。变量不仅可以存储数字、字符串等基本类型的数据,还可以存储复杂的数据结构,如列表、字典等。在编程中,熟练地使用变量定义能够提高代码的可读性和可维护性,为程序的开发和调试带来便利。因此,掌握变量定义的方法和原则是编程入门的基本要求。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部